Time-Domain Passivity-based Controller with an Optimal Two-channel Lawrence Telerobotic Architecture

ICRA 2021poster

The time-domain passivity approach has been proposed in the literature in a variety of formats to guarantee the stability of teleoperation leader-follower systems.
